Contour furrows and ridges are constructed along contour lines. This technique is also called contour farming and helps to reduce soil erosion, to support the infiltration of run-off water into the soil and can be applied relatively easy also by small scale farmers. Mulching is a protective soil covering to reduce evaporation, maintain even soil temperature, prevent erosion, control weeds and enrich the soil. Mulching and contour ridge furrow provide more water storage and soil organic matter enrichment.
